Costa Brava
The Costa Brava, located in the northeast of Spain, in the province of Girona, is famous for its rugged coastline, idyllic beaches, and charming villages. This region, which stretches from Blanes to the border with France, offers a unique mix of natural beauty, cultural richness, and a Mediterranean climate that attracts visitors all year round.
Baix Empordà – The Heart of the Costa Brava
In the southern part of the Costa Brava is the Baix Empordà, one of the most beloved regions of Catalonia. Known for its wide beaches, picturesque medieval villages, and fertile landscapes, Baix Empordà offers a unique experience for travelers seeking relaxation, culture, and adventure.
Highlights of the region
S’Agaró and Sant Pol: Beautiful coastal destinations with calm beaches, perfect for bathers and families.
Medieval towns like Pals, Peratallada, and Begur, with their cobblestone streets, ancient castles, and traditional architecture.
The coastal route Camí de Ronda, which offers stunning views of the Mediterranean and hidden coves.
The Dalí Triangle: Visit the Salvador Dalí museum in Figueres, his former residence in Portlligat, and the Púbol castle.
Gastronomy: Baix Empordà is known for its exquisite Catalan cuisine, with fresh seafood and local artisanal products such as olive oil and wines from the region's vineyards.
Natural beauty and activities
The region offers a wide range of outdoor activities, from hiking and cycling in the field of Empordà until water sports like sailing, diving, and kayaking along the stunning coast. Golf enthusiasts can enjoy some of the best courses in the area, such as the renowned Golf d'Aro and the Costa Brava Golf Club.

Tossa de Mar
History and beauty on the coast
The Camí de Ronda is a legendary coastal path that was used by fishermen and smugglers. Today it is one of the most beautiful hiking routes in Spain. The path runs along the sea and offers panoramic views of cliffs, coves, and pine forests. From S’Agaró you can walk towards quieter areas of the coast or towards lively destinations like Platja d’Aro. A must-visit during your stay.
